The Recolor Tool: Your New Best Friend

At the heart of Paint.NET‘s color-altering capabilities is the powerful Recolor tool. Veterans of other image editing programs might recognize this as the "Color Replacement" tool. In Paint.NET, you‘ll find it in the Tools palette, represented by a magic wand icon.

The Recolor tool icon in the Paint.NET Tools palette

The concept behind the Recolor tool is simple, but the possibilities are endless. It allows you to change the color of specific pixels or regions in your image to a different color of your choosing. Rather than having to manually paint over each area, the Recolor tool intelligently replaces the original colors based on your settings. It‘s essentially a "Find and Replace" function for color.

To wield this color-changing magic wand, first select the Recolor tool from the palette. Your cursor will transform into a circular brush shape. In the Tool Options bar at the top of the screen, you can adjust settings like brush width (which determines the size of the area you‘ll be recoloring), hardness (how crisp or fuzzy the brush edge is), and tolerance.

Tolerance is a key concept to understand, as it determines the range of colors that will be replaced when you apply the tool. A low tolerance means only colors very similar to the pixel you clicked on will be replaced, while a high tolerance will replace a broader range of hues.

Next, choose your desired target color from the color picker in the bottom-left corner of the Paint.NET window. Now comes the fun part—simply click and drag your brush over the area you want to change. You‘ll see the colors transform in real-time based on your selected hue and brush settings. It‘s like waving a color-altering magic wand!

One important distinction to grasp is the difference between the Recolor tool‘s two modes: Sampling Once and Sampling Continuously. In Sampling Once mode, the color you initially click on is the only color that will be replaced as you drag the brush around. This is useful for altering a specific, consistent color.

However, if you enable Sampling Continuously mode in the Tool Options bar, the Recolor tool will constantly sample and replace colors as you move the brush. This allows you to replace a variety of shades and hues in a single brushstroke, making it invaluable for recoloring areas with more color variation.

Honing Your Recolor Workflow

Like any artistic tool, the Recolor brush takes a bit of practice and experimentation to master. As you play around with different settings, you‘ll quickly develop an intuition for what works best in various scenarios. Here are some tips to keep in mind:

  • For large areas of flat, consistent color, use a wide brush, high tolerance, and Sampling Once mode for quick and accurate replacement.
  • When recoloring areas with more color variation, switch to a narrower brush and Sampling Continuous mode. This will allow you to capture and replace a wider range of hues in fewer strokes.
  • Pay close attention to the edges of the region you‘re recoloring. If the tolerance is set too high or the brush is too hard, you may inadvertently alter pixels you didn‘t intend to. Using a softer brush and/or lowering the tolerance can help you achieve a more natural-looking transition.
  • Two handy sidekicks to the Recolor tool are the Magic Wand and the Hue/Saturation adjustment. The Magic Wand selects pixels based on color similarity, making it a breeze to isolate specific regions you want to modify. The Hue/Saturation adjustment (found under the Adjustments menu) lets you tweak the color balance of your entire layer or a selected area non-destructively.

To show you the Recolor tool in action, let‘s walk through a real-world example. Suppose you have a photo of a flower garden, but you want to change the color of one of the flowers from red to purple for a striking surreal effect.

Original photo of a red flower in a garden

First, select the Recolor tool and set your foreground color to a vibrant purple. Adjust the brush size to roughly match the width of the flower petals. Set a medium tolerance (around 50%) to start.

Now, click on one of the red petals and begin carefully brushing over the flower. You‘ll see the red hue change to purple before your eyes. If you find that some areas aren‘t changing, increase the tolerance gradually until you‘re able to replace all the red tones. Conversely, if you start affecting pixels outside the flower, decrease the tolerance for more precision.

Mastering Font & Text Color

Changing colors in Paint.NET isn‘t limited to just the pixels in your images. You can also easily customize the color of any text elements you add to your canvas. While text color works a bit differently than recoloring brush strokes, it‘s still an integral part of the color-changing toolkit.

When adding text in Paint.NET, the best practice is to create a dedicated text layer. Simply select the Text tool from the Tools palette, then click anywhere on your canvas. This will create a new layer and open up the text formatting options in the toolbar at the top of the screen.

The Text tool options in the Paint.NET toolbar

In this toolbar, you‘ll find settings for font face, size, style, alignment, and more. You‘ll also see a color swatch that indicates the current hue of your text. Clicking this swatch brings up the full color picker, allowing you to choose any color you desire for your text. It‘s worth noting that you can also adjust the opacity of the text color here for interesting transparency effects.

One important consideration when colorizing text is the anti-aliasing setting. Anti-aliasing is a technique used to smooth out jagged edges in digital typography. Paint.NET offers three anti-aliasing modes for text: Sharp, Smooth, and Crisp. Each produces a slightly different edge quality that can impact how your text color is perceived. It‘s worth experimenting with these settings to find the ideal balance of legibility and style for your specific project.

Comparison of Sharp, Smooth, and Crisp anti-aliasing

An essential concept to understand is that text remains editable in Paint.NET up until the point that you rasterize the text layer. Rasterizing converts the vector text into pixels, allowing you to apply effects and manipulate it like a standard image layer. However, this also means you can no longer edit the text content or formatting after rasterizing.

This distinction is crucial when it comes to recoloring text. If you want to alter the color of your text using the Recolor tool, you‘ll first need to rasterize the text layer (Layer > Rasterize in the top menu bar). Once rasterized, you can paint over the text pixels just like any other part of your canvas.

However, it‘s generally advisable to hold off on rasterizing your text until you‘re completely satisfied with the content and formatting. This way, you can make non-destructive tweaks to the text color using the text toolbar without losing the ability to edit the content.
